Description: There is an old Agatean saying that goes something like, 'Although the peony is beautiful, it still needs the support and complement of its green leaves'. This particular watercolour, titled 'Flowering Wealth and Distinction', demonstrates this saying perfectly. Four fantastic peonies, pale pink to magenta in colour, have been dotted on the fabric backing. They would, however, be very little to look at without the wealth of greenery that surrounds and supports them.
